Wait at least 30 minutes before eating food, drinking beverages like coffee, or taking other oral medications. Take it right when you get out of bed, on an empty stomach, with a sip of water (no more than 4 ounces). Technically, SNAC protects the medicine from acid and enzymes in the stomach and temporarily increases local absorption through the stomach lining so the medicine can reach the circulation when taken by mouth. The average starting weight for both groups was 232 lb. The average starting weight for both groups was 232 lb. Patients were taking either Wegovy® pen or placebo. Semaglutide is the active ingredient in Wegovy®, which is part of a class of medications called GLP-1 (glucagon-like peptide-1) receptor agonists, often referred to as GLP-1's.
